Chinese and Thai Police Arrest 12 in Cross-Border Trafficking Investigation
The arrests follow the rescue of Chinese nationals, including actor Wang Xing, who were lured to Thailand and trafficked to Myanmar under false job offers.
- Chinese and Thai authorities have detained 12 suspects linked to a cross-border human trafficking network operating between Thailand and Myanmar.
- The trafficking ring used fake job advertisements on WeChat to lure victims, including actors and models, to Thailand before transporting them to Myanmar.
- Chinese actor Wang Xing, along with other victims, was rescued after being kidnapped and forced into online scam operations in Myanmar's Myawaddy region.
- The case has drawn significant public attention in China, with families of other missing individuals reporting similar incidents near the Myanmar border.
- China's Ministry of Public Security has pledged continued investigations and collaboration with Southeast Asian nations to combat human trafficking and telecom fraud.
